Identifying Quality in Coastal Roofing Materials

The salt-heavy air in coastal Florida is incredibly corrosive, which means standard roofing materials used in inland states often fail prematurely here. When discussing your project with a specialist, ask about materials specifically designed for marine environments. For example, stainless steel or high-grade aluminum fasteners are often preferred over galvanized steel to prevent rust.

Whether you are considering traditional architectural shingles, clay tiles, or modern standing-seam metal roofing, each material has a specific “uplift” rating. In coastal zones, ensuring your materials are rated for high-wind zones is non-negotiable. The Importance of Licensing and Local Insurance

In the wake of a storm, “storm chasers” often flood the area, offering low-cost repairs but lacking the proper credentials. Hiring an unlicensed or uninsured contractor is a significant risk that can lead to denied insurance claims or personal liability for worker injuries. Always verify that your chosen company holds a current Florida State Certified Roofing Contractor license.

Furthermore, ensure they carry both general liability and workers’ compensation insurance. In a coastal environment, where steep pitches and high winds increase the risk of accidents, these protections are vital. A trustworthy local company will be happy to provide copies of their insurance certificates and local references from neighbors who have had similar work performed.

Key Indicators of a Reliable Roofing Partner

Distinguishing a professional operation from a subpar one often comes down to their level of communication and the thoroughness of their inspection process. A high-quality contractor won’t just give you a price over the phone; they will perform a comprehensive physical assessment of your roof, attic, and ventilation system.

  • Detailed Written Estimates: Look for a quote that breaks down costs for tear-off, materials, permits, and disposal fees.
  • Manufacturer Certifications: Companies that are “Master Elite” or “Platinum” certified by manufacturers like GAF or Owens Corning can offer superior warranties.
  • Permit Transparency: A legitimate contractor will always pull the necessary city or county permits and schedule the required inspections.
  • Photographic Documentation: Modern pros use drones or handheld cameras to show you exactly where the damage is before they start work.
  • Cleanliness Protocols: Ask how they protect your landscaping and how they ensure all stray nails are cleared from your driveway and lawn.

Understanding the Impact of Ventilation

Many homeowners focus entirely on the exterior surface of the roof, but the “system” includes the attic space below. Proper ventilation is critical in the Florida heat. Without adequate airflow, heat builds up in the attic, “cooking” the shingles from the inside out and causing them to curl or lose granules prematurely. A skilled roofing specialist will evaluate your soffit and ridge vents to ensure your home can breathe, which also helps lower your monthly cooling costs.

Navigating the Insurance Claim Process

If your roof has suffered wind or hail damage, navigating the insurance bureaucracy can be as stressful as the leak itself. Many top-tier roofing companies in Madeira Beach offer assistance with the claims process. While they cannot act as public adjusters, they can provide the technical documentation, professional photos, and damage reports that your insurance adjuster needs to make a fair assessment. Having a pro on-site when the adjuster visits ensures that no subtle damage—like compromised underlayment or loosened flashing—is overlooked.
